The Hallowe'en Masquerade Ball was tonight and after a day full of reading over work by his students and teaching he was ready for it. He'd left to Diagon Alley last weekend to go get nice dress robes and a mask for the ball. He decided on some nice black dress robes and a masquerade mask for the ball. The mask was made of iron and had intricate designs. It was a good investment in his money, at least in his opinion. He was going to look as nice as he could. He had asked Riley O'Hara, the herbology professor, to the ball. He was actually quite excited to spend his time with her.
He got himself ready and put on some nice black shoes to match the black dress robes that he was wearing and he slipped on his mask. He took a comb and some gel and fixed his hair to look absolutely perfect. He hadn't been on a date in a long time. Well since he started working at Hogwarts, it was hard on the relationship. He always liked to look his best. He looked around his office before finishing up.
He walked down to the Great Hall and waited to see Riley. She was nice and he honestly was excited. She was just a year younger than him and he remembered her from school. She was a Gryffindor and he was a Ravenclaw, separate years, he was kind of shy when he was at Hogwarts. She had always been stunningly beautiful though. He was glad that he asked her even if he really didn't know her that well.
He stood at the entrance and eyed around looking for her. He saw several of the students heading inside. There was no doubt that even the professors with dates would still be keeping their eyes on the ball. Hopefully nothing major would happen and he could keep his attention on Riley. It was never worse to just leave your date even if you were just doing part of your job.

| It was easy to say going to a Hogwarts ball again was odd. As a student, Riley O'Hara hadn't been a frequent ball-goer. She would much rather be exploring the forest, or swimming in the black lake. There wasn't really much appeal in formal dresses and black ties to the former Gryffindor. But, on rare occasions such as that night, Riley could be convinced to attend school functions. Of course, she would feel some duty to make sure the students behaved but she would try her best to just have a good night.
The man she was going with was an incredibly kind, generous person. A true gentleman from what Riley had gathered in the time they spent together. It was a surprise that he asked Riley, but then again even professors were allowed to have dates to these sorts of things, right? Damien Kelith was the Muggle Studies professor, a subject that Riley had always liked. Being a halfblood, she knew about both muggle and magical. Growing up though, she hadn't used much magic. She had been too busy working to provide for her family. Being dedicated to something or someone was what Riley was good at, it was what she wanted to do.
Teaching came close to that. One could say Riley was more like a sister or friend to her students than she was an authority figure. She hated when people disobeyed her, true, but she understood that sometimes kids need to be kids. She was in Gryffindor and was now the Head of House, so she knew that adventures were always lurking in the shadows begging to be had. She was the teacher that they could all go to for help, she was the one that guaranteed personal attention if they wanted it. Riley would always care for her students and their success, more than she had bothered with her own as a student.
Riley avoided the mirror as she walked out of her room and towards the great hall. As she neared she heard the loud voices of eager students and the instructive commands of supervisors echoing off the vaulted ceilings. Walking down the stairs, Riley began to scan the room for her date, a sudden feeling of anxiety taking over her stomach. What if this night just didn't go well, what if something or someone ruined it? Most students hardly noticed when professors had dates but others seemed to find it obnoxious that professors wanted to have fun at school sanctioned events. What, were teachers not allowed to enjoy themselves?
Riley's blue eyes locked on the tall man waiting for her and took a deep breath before approaching him. "You look wonderful, Damien!" she exclaimed a little to enthusiastically, biting her lip as she did so. Way to play it cool, you're a natural! |

Damien kept his eyes on the students flowing in. He had no intentions on supervising this ball without someone to go with. He hadn't honestly dated at all since he left Hogwarts. How could you? Even when he was working at the Three Broomsticks, it wasn't like he got out all the time. Hogwarts was a good time for him when he was a student and now it was a good time that he was back and teaching.
His eyes came across a woman who had her hair braided beautifully around her head. The green dress made him smile, it donned her figure well. He liked the herbology professor. She was good hearted and absolutely beautiful. The silver mask donned her face but it was her words that gave her away. Her voice, ”you look wonderful, Damien!” He'd heard the excitement in her voice and he knew he was probably just as excited. He grinned, ”you look beautiful Miss O'Hara.”
The first time in a long time that he was able to enjoy some time with a beautiful woman. He wondered what the students would do, there were those who honestly could care less and those who could be quite annoying. Hopefully the latter wouldn't happen. He was here to enjoy his time with Riley even if they were going to supervise the dance. So far everything was going well, the students were meeting and going into the Great Hall and there were giggling girls and rowdy boys. Kids will be kids and he wasn't going to interfere with just regular rowdiness.
A smile came to his face, ”well shall we enjoy a stress-free night tonight with a stunning guy like me?” he asked her. He could occasionally be a person who was full of himself, usually it was just jokingly but sometimes he meant it. He knew he was a great guy, he just never had tried to be the guy who chased after every girl that passed under his nose. He waited for special girls, and Riley happened to be that one special girl in a long time. He held out his hand for her to take so they could go into the ball together.
